Researchers have found that traits such as extraversion, openness and neuroticism can indicate what type of plonk you prefer. They used AI to determine personality traits based on the reviews, and compared it to the strength of wine people were buying. Analysis revealed that people who score high in agreeableness and openness tend to go for wines with a higher alcohol content. These are usually perceived as being of higher quality and have a richer body and taste - for example a Cabernet Sauvignon, Malbec, Port or Sherry.

AI struggles to write a good jingle. You'd be forgiven if you can't hum the 18th-century Cumbrian folk song "Do Ye Ken John Peel." But in 1942, a version of that tune, reworked with lyrics about Pepsi-Cola, was the most recognized melody in America. Three years earlier, two men walked into the office of Pepsi-Cola's president, carrying a phonograph. They played a demo of what would become one of America's earliest advertising jingles.

VisChainBench: A Benchmark for Multi-Turn, Multi-Image Visual Reasoning Beyond Language Priors
Lyu, Wenbo, Du, Yingjun, Zhao, Jinglin, Zhen, Xianton, Shao, Ling
Understanding multi-image, multi-turn scenarios is a critical yet underexplored capability for Large Vision-Language Models (LVLMs). Existing benchmarks predominantly focus on static or horizontal comparisons -- e.g., spotting visual differences or assessing appropriateness -- while relying heavily on language cues. Such settings overlook progressive, context-dependent reasoning and the challenge of visual-to-visual inference. To bridge this gap, we present VisChainBench, a large-scale benchmark designed to rigorously evaluate LVLMs' ability to perform multi-step visual reasoning across sequential, interdependent tasks with minimal language guidance. VisChainBench contains 1,457 tasks spanning over 20,000 images across three diverse domains (e.g., daily scenarios, engineering troubleshooting), structured to mimic real-world decision-making processes. Uniquely, the benchmark is constructed using a multi-agent generation pipeline, ensuring high visual diversity and controlled language bias.
